Description

Offered to the market with no onward chain, this spacious period three double bedroom property is conveniently situated close to the town centre, while also being within easy reach of open green spaces, and lcoal parks, offering the perfect balance of convenience and outdoor living.

Stepping inside, you are welcomed by a useful entrance porch, ideal for coats and shoes, which leads into a generous inner hallway. The ground floor provides an abundance of living space, including a spacious lounge with plenty of room for the whole family to relax, along with a separate dining room that is perfect for entertaining guests or enjoying family meals. To the rear of the property is a modern kitchen/breakfast room, offering ample worktop and cupboard space as well as room for casual dining.

From the inner hallway there is access to the south facing courtyard. There is also access to the cellar, which provides excellent storage and could be utilised for a variety of purposes depending on a buyer's needs.

On the first floor, the property offers three well proportioned double bedrooms, with the principal bedroom spanning the full width of the house and providing a particularly generous space. The remaining bedrooms are both comfortable doubles, making this an ideal home for families, those working from home or anyone requiring additional guest accommodation. A shower room is also situated on the first floor.

Outside, the south facing courtyard enjoys plenty of sunshine throughout the day and offers a low maintenance outdoor space for relaxing or entertaining. The courtyard also benefits from access to the rear service lane.

Although the property would benefit from some updating and modernisation in places, it offers a fantastic opportunity for buyers to put their own stamp on a characterful period home. With its generous room sizes, period charm, excellent location and no onward chain, this property has the potential to become a wonderful long term family home.

Here are the top 7 things you need to know when moving home:

Get your house valued by 3 different agents before you put it on the market

Don't pick the agent that values it the highest, without evidence of other properties sold in the same area

It's always best to put your house on the market before you find a property

The estate agent acts for the seller and is there to get the seller the best price possible

Understand the length of time it can take - 14 weeks from when you accept an offer, or have an offer accepted to move in! A long time!

It can get stressful, but speak to your agent and your solicitor and they will put you in the picture
